Town Hall Burglarized, Cops Seek Public's Help

The town board is offering a reward.

NEW LEBANON, NY — The New York State Police and the Town of New Lebanon seek public assistance in identifying burglary suspects.

The Town of New Lebanon town hall was burglarized on Sept. 12. Now the New Lebanon Town Board is offering up to $1000 for any information leading to the identification and arrest of any persons related to the crime.

Anyone with information is asked to call Troop K Headquarters at (845) 677-7300 or SP Livingston (518) 851-2001 and ask to speak with SP Livingston BCI investigators.
